# /ccc-ultracode — Ultracode Mode

Ultracode flips two dials at once: **xhigh reasoning** (Opus 5 extended thinking) and **automatic dynamic-workflow orchestration** (Claude plans a multi-agent Workflow per substantial task instead of solving it in a single agent pass). The result is adversarially verified, multi-perspective output — at the cost of meaningfully more tokens.

## What ultracode is

`/ccc-ultracode` = two things working together:

1. **xhigh reasoning** — Opus 5 extended thinking budget. Claude thinks longer before answering. Catches edge cases, cross-checks assumptions, surfaces risks.
2. **Dynamic-workflow orchestration** — for any substantial task, Claude plans a Workflow that fans out specialized subagents, verifies their findings adversarially, then synthesizes a single result. You get a multi-angle, cross-checked output instead of a single-pass answer.

Drop back any time: `/effort high` (or just start a new session — ultracode does not persist).

---

## When to use ultracode

**Use for:**
- Migrations across many files (API renames, framework bumps, import rewrites)
- Deep audits where false positives waste engineering time
- Repo-wide cleanups that touch 20+ files
- Design stress-tests where you want FOR/AGAINST/Referee reasoning
- Hard plans worth reasoning from multiple angles before committing

**Skip for:**
- Routine edits, single-file fixes, quick questions
- Anything where speed matters more than depth
- Tasks where you already know the answer

**Token caution:** Workflows spawn many subagents. A full repo audit can consume 10-50x tokens vs a single-agent pass. **Scope to a path first** (`target: 'src/auth/'`) rather than the whole repo. Watch your rate limits.

## One-off without flipping the session

Include the word **`workflow`** anywhere in your prompt and CC Commander will run that single task as a workflow without activating ultracode mode session-wide.

Examples:
- "Audit the auth module as a workflow"
- "workflow: review this PR diff across all 4 dimensions"
- "Run a migration workflow for all `fetch()` calls to use our `apiFetch()` wrapper"

---

## Requires CC v2.1.154+

The Workflow tool is available in Claude Code v2.1.154 and later. On older clients, this skill gracefully falls back — use `/ccc-fleet` for multi-agent orchestration instead (same patterns, manual dispatch).

Check your version: `claude --version` in the terminal.

## Bundled CC Commander workflows

Four production-ready workflows live at `${CLAUDE_PLUGIN_ROOT}/workflows/`. Invoke them via:

```js
Workflow({ scriptPath: "${CLAUDE_PLUGIN_ROOT}/workflows/<name>.workflow.js", args: { ... } })
```

| Workflow | scriptPath | What it does | Example args |
|----------|-----------|--------------|--------------|
| **ccc-audit** | `ccc-audit.workflow.js` | Repo-wide health audit — one agent per dimension (quality/security/perf/deps/tests/docs/CI), adversarially verifies every finding, returns scorecard | `{ target: 'src/', dimensions: ['security','tests'] }` |
| **ccc-deep-review** | `ccc-deep-review.workflow.js` | Branch diff review — 4 weighted dimensions (security 35%, perf 25%, correctness 25%, maintainability 15%), findings cross-checked before reporting | `{ base: 'main' }` |
| **ccc-migrate** | `ccc-migrate.workflow.js` | Codebase migration — discovers every matching site, transforms each in an isolated worktree, verifies before reporting | `{ pattern: 'fetch(', transform: 'use apiFetch()', verify: 'tests pass' }` |
| **ccc-fleet** | `ccc-fleet.workflow.js` | General multi-agent orchestration — fanout (parallel slices), pipeline (sequential stages), or judge (N independent attempts scored by a referee) | `{ mode: 'fanout', tasks: ['slice A', 'slice B'] }` |

**Also available:** `/deep-research` — multi-source web research with adversarial verification and cited synthesis. Not a Workflow scriptPath — invoke as a skill: `/deep-research <question>`.
